Output ecfb7ab1a445b6583383927bdce7621fae6c6eed9820ade4eed399b722b6474e:2

value
100374
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3da243a38625391604b824604c17617f0ab10f74 OP_EQUALVERIFY OP_CHECKSIG
address
16ctc1ypi1DFUPYQkZE9jremx5LvpoYE3F
transaction
ecfb7ab1a445b6583383927bdce7621fae6c6eed9820ade4eed399b722b6474e
confirmations
285290
spent
true